tomcatweb服务器是什么意思

worktile 其他 30

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Tomcat是一个开源的Java Servlet容器,也是一个免费的Java Web应用服务器。它由Apache软件基金会开发并维护。Tomcat服务器主要用于托管和运行Java Web应用程序。

    Tomcat服务器可以将Java Servlet和JavaServer Pages(JSP)等动态Web内容进行编译、运行和管理。它提供了一个容器,能够解析和执行Java的Serverlet和JSP文件,将它们转化为可执行的内容,最终由浏览器来解析显示。Tomcat服务器还支持Java的各种扩展,如JavaServer Faces(JSF)、Java Expression Language(EL)等。

    与其他Web服务器相比,Tomcat拥有一些独特的优点。首先,Tomcat是一个轻量级的应用服务器,它占用的系统资源较少,启动速度较快。其次,Tomcat具有很好的跨平台性,可以在多种操作系统上运行,如Windows、Linux、macOS等。此外,Tomcat还具有良好的可扩展性,可以通过添加插件来扩展其功能。

    Tomcat的配置和部署相对简单,开发人员可以通过编辑相关配置文件,对Tomcat服务器进行自定义。同时,Tomcat还提供了一些管理工具,可以方便地监控和管理Tomcat服务器的运行状态。

    总的来说,Tomcat是一个功能强大、灵活且易于使用的Java Web服务器,被广泛应用于Java Web开发领域。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Tomcat是一种开源的Java Web服务器,也是一个Servlet容器,由Apache软件基金会开发和维护。它采用了Java Servlet、JavaServer Pages(JSP)和Java Expression Language(EL)等技术,可以用于开发和部署Java Web应用程序。

    以下是关于Tomcat Web服务器的一些重要信息:

    1. Servlet容器:Tomcat作为Servlet容器,可以运行Java Servlet、JavaServer Pages和Java Expression Language等Java Web技术。它可以接收Web浏览器发送的请求,并将响应发送回给浏览器。通过Tomcat,开发人员可以创建动态的Web应用程序,处理用户请求并生成动态内容。

    2. 开源和免费:Tomcat是一个开源项目,可以免费下载和使用。它遵循Apache许可证,允许用户自由地使用、修改和分发Tomcat的源代码。

    3. 跨平台:Tomcat可以在多个操作系统上运行,包括Windows、Linux、Mac等。这使得开发人员可以在不同的环境中使用同一个Tomcat服务器来开发和测试他们的应用程序。

    4. 可扩展性:Tomcat提供了一个模块化的架构,允许开发人员根据自己的需求进行自定义和扩展。通过添加额外的功能模块和插件,开发人员可以增强Tomcat的功能,满足特定的应用需求。

    5. 安全性:Tomcat提供了一些安全性功能,可以保护Web应用程序免受恶意攻击和非法访问。它支持HTTPS和SSL/TLS加密协议,可以确保数据在传输过程中的安全性。此外,Tomcat还提供了访问控制和认证机制,可以限制用户对资源的访问,并确保只有经过授权的用户才能访问受保护的资源。

    总之,Tomcat是一个功能强大的Java Web服务器,可以帮助开发人员轻松地构建和部署Java Web应用程序。它的开源和免费特性、跨平台性、可扩展性和安全性使得它成为广泛使用的Web服务器之一。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Tomcat是一个开源的Web服务器和Servlet容器,是Apache软件基金会的Jakarta项目中的一部分,也是最受欢迎的Java应用服务器之一。Tomcat可以作为独立的Web服务器使用,也可以嵌入到其他Java应用程序中。

    它的主要功能是处理Java Servlet和JavaServer Pages (JSP)的请求,并将它们转换为动态内容。Tomcat允许开发者创建和管理Java的Web应用程序,可以在该服务器上部署各种类型的Web应用,包括企业级应用。

    下面将详细介绍Tomcat的安装、配置和使用流程。

    安装Tomcat

    安装Tomcat的步骤如下:

    1. 下载Tomcat:从Apache Tomcat官方网站(https://tomcat.apache.org)下载适合您操作系统的Tomcat版本。选择二进制发行版(.zip或.tar.gz格式),并解压到您选择的目录。

    2. 配置Java环境:确保已经安装了适当的Java开发套件(JDK)版本,并配置JAVA_HOME环境变量。Tomcat需要Java环境才能正常运行。

    3. 修改配置文件:打开Tomcat的安装目录,并找到conf文件夹下的server.xml文件。根据您的需求,可以修改端口号、连接池的大小等配置信息。

    4. 启动Tomcat服务器:通过命令行进入Tomcat的bin目录,并运行startup.bat(Windows)或startup.sh(Linux)启动脚本。

    5. 访问Tomcat默认页面:打开Web浏览器,并在地址栏中输入http://localhost:8080,如果能够看到Tomcat默认页面,则表示Tomcat已成功安装。

    配置Tomcat

    Tomcat的配置是非常灵活的,可以根据具体需求进行调整。以下是一些常见的配置操作:

    1. 配置虚拟主机:在server.xml配置文件中,可以添加多个元素来定义不同的虚拟主机。每个虚拟主机都可以有独立的域名和应用程序。

    2. 配置连接池:在server.xml配置文件中,可以修改元素的属性来设置连接池的大小、超时时间、并发连接数等。

    3. 配置安全访问:可以通过修改server.xml配置文件中的元素来配置用户认证和授权策略,以保护Web应用程序的安全。

    4. 配置日志:Tomcat支持多种类型的日志记录,可以通过修改conf/logging.properties文件来配置日志输出格式和级别。

    使用Tomcat

    安装和配置完成后,就可以开始使用Tomcat部署和运行Java Web应用程序了。以下是一些使用Tomcat的常见操作:

    1. 部署Web应用程序:将您的Web应用程序打包成一个war文件,并将它放置在Tomcat的webapps目录下。Tomcat会自动解压并部署应用程序。

    2. 访问Web应用程序:在浏览器中输入"http://localhost:8080/yourapp"即可访问部署在Tomcat中的Web应用程序。其中,yourapp是应用程序的上下文路径,可以在部署时指定。

    3. 监控和管理Tomcat:Tomcat提供了一个管理界面,通过浏览器访问"http://localhost:8080/manager"可以查看和管理运行在Tomcat中的应用程序。

    4. 优化性能:可以通过调整Tomcat的连接池大小、线程数等参数来优化性能。另外,可以使用Tomcat的GZIP压缩和缓存策略来提高网站响应速度。

    总结:

    Tomcat是一个强大而灵活的开源Web服务器和Servlet容器,可以被广泛用于Java Web开发。通过安装、配置和使用Tomcat,开发者可以轻松部署和管理Java Web应用程序,并实现高性能和安全的Web服务。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部